Expression Of Aromatase,5?-Red1 And Androgen Receptor In Endometrial Carcinoma

Objective: To investigate the expression of aromatase,5?-Red1 and androgen receptor in endometrial cancer,sections from patients with endometrial cancer were evaluated by immunohistochemistry(IHC).To investigate the difference between the experimental group and the control group and correlation between the expression of these three proteins,the data were analyzed.Methods: Immunohistochemical two-step method was used to detect the expression of aromatase,5?-reductase type 1 and androgen receptor in 54 cases of endometrial adenocarcinoma(experimental group)and 30 cases of normal endometrial tissue(control group).The optical density of the stained slices was measured by Image-Pro Plus 6.0 professional image analysis software and the double-semi-quantitative method was used to score(where score ? 2 points was positive,<2 was negative).And all the data were statistically analyzed by professional statistical software SPSS 19.0.Results: The optical density of aromatase in the experimental group was significant higher than that in the control group(t = 2.184,p = 0.032),and the positive expression rate was significantly higher as 98.1%(53/54)compared with the control group as 60%(18/30)(?2 = 21.456,p <0.001).The positive expression rate of 5?-reductase type 1 was 94.4%(51/54)in endometrial carcinoma and 43.33%(13/30)in normal endometrium,the difference was statistically significant(?2= 27.773,P <0.001);The optical density of 5?-reductase type 1 in the experimental group,the control group,was significantly different(t = 2.322,P = 0.032).The positive expression rate of androgen receptor in the experimental group was 96.3%(52/54),93.33%(28/30)in the control group.the difference was not statistically significant(?2 = 1.366,P = 0.243).the optical density of androgen receptor in the experimental group and the control group was not significantly different(t= 0.808,P = 0.422).There were no significant differences in the expression of 5?-reductase type 1,aromatase and androgen receptor in differentiated endometrial carcinoma tissues.Conclusion: 1,the expression of aromatase in endometrial carcinoma was significantly higher than that in the control group,indicating that the development of most endometrial carcinoma was related to the high level of estrogen,which was consistent with that reported in the literature.2,The high expression of 5?-reductase type 1 in the experimental group,suggesting that the level of dihydrotestosterone in endometrial carcinoma may be higher,indirectly,androgen plays an important role in the development of endometrial cancer,for the future study of the pathogenesis of endometrial cancer to provide some reference.3,due to the small number of samples of this study,only from the immunohistochemical aspects of the initial exploration,the lack of large / multi-center data support,there is further study need for support.
